Gents:
Please be very careful, deliberate, and don't stray off historically how the "Banzai Charge" was utilized by the Japanese in WW2. IMO, the Banzai Charge should only be available to the Japanese forces as a last ditch and desperate assault with devastating results to the Japanese forces for an "unsuccessful" attack. Please do not make the Banzai Charge into a deliberate and each turn "repeatable" offensive assault tactic for the Japanese troops. IMO, the Japanese should only be able to "enable" Banzai Charge under special circumstances - e.g. surrounded and supply cut off troops.
I don't think Japanese commanders should share this mindset. For example; "I'll use Banzai Charge on my left flank to overcome some stiff Allied resistance." "Than I'll keep this unit in reserve and use Banzai Charge against any enemy units that advance adjacent to my HQ."
Instead, IMO Japanese commanders should have this mindset: "My troops are cut off and surrounded. I have one change to break through, so it's time for a Banzai Charge." Roll the dice. One chance to succeed or fail.
Hopefully you will keep these cautions in mind as the game is developed!

Re: Order of Battle: Pacific First Screens!
Focus is currently on unit balancing & scenario design. Once the scenarios reach a more polished state we should be able to release screenshots more regularly - with user interface to give a more representative look of the game. The reason it hasn't been shown so far is because the combat system & stats has gone through various iterations and that part of the UI remained unfinished as a result.
